This page is dedicated to our Legacy Instruments: a collection of basses we’ve reacquired over the years, either back from the open market or directly from bassists who no longer play them. These are instruments that represent the character and spirit of a different era at New York Bass Works — before the modern conveniences we often take for granted — and they still have so much to offer.


Among the selection you’ll currently find three six-string basses, each one telling its own story of craft, discovery, and tone.
